Permanent Lighting Installation in Kitsap County, WA
Kitsap County's maritime climate makes permanent outdoor lighting a practical investment in a way that differs from drier inland markets. The persistent moisture and low-angle winter light common to Puget Sound communities mean homes here are frequently lit — either by porch lights, landscape spotlights, or dedicated architectural lighting — for more months of the year than almost anywhere in the country. Permanent systems installed under the eaves eliminate the annual cycle of hanging and removing seasonal strings in wet November conditions, and the sealed LED fixtures used in modern permanent installations are specifically engineered for the continuous rain exposure that defines Pacific Northwest winters. Salt air from the Sound affects hardware longevity, and the brands used by certified local installers account for this with corrosion-resistant mounts and connectors.
Homeowners in Kitsap County who have been paying for professional Christmas light installation each season often find that a permanent system pays for itself within a few years while delivering year-round flexibility the seasonal approach cannot match. Cost depends on the linear footage of eave and roofline to be covered, the specific brand and fixture type, and any architectural complexity like dormers, turrets, or multi-level rooflines common on custom Bainbridge Island homes. The year-round capability is where permanent outdoor lighting earns its value for Kitsap County residents. In winter, the system runs warm whites for the holiday season — Thanksgiving through New Year's or longer. In late spring and summer, the same fixtures switch to cool whites or soft ambers for evening entertaining on waterfront decks and patios, a significant draw in a county where outdoor living season extends well into October. Most permanent lighting installations in Kitsap County are completed in a single day. Installers begin with a measurement walkthrough, then mount the track or channel system under the eave, route weatherproof low-voltage wiring to a central controller, and test the full system before leaving. The Pacific Northwest housing stock — cedar siding, shake roofs, deep overhangs — requires crews who know how to route wiring without penetrating roofing material unnecessarily and how to secure mounts across different cladding types. Local installers familiar with the county's architecture bring the right hardware and anchoring systems for each situation, avoiding the one-size-fits-all approach that causes problems later.
Local permanent lighting installers in Kitsap County are certified for the leading brands in the market: Jellyfish Lighting, Trimlight, EverLights, Gemstone Lights, and Oelo. Each brand has a different channel system, controller interface, and fixture density, and the right choice depends on your home's architecture and your preferences for color range and control granularity. All of these systems use app-based control — you program schedules, color presets, and automated triggers from your phone without needing to touch the fixtures themselves.
